The upkeep of pH in metabolic organs is attained as a result of numerous regulatory programs. Actual physical workout and ideal diet plan lead to pH homeostasis. Habitual training adaptively accelerates the entry of fatty acids each through the plasma into your muscle mass cell and in the cytosol in to the mitochondria, even though also boosting Krebs cycle operate during the resting state. Their actions are a result of elevation of action and expression of related enzymes in skeletal muscles [fifty nine–sixty one]. Considering that the energy consumed in muscle mass through workout is mainly equipped by carbohydrates and lipids, the workout-induced lipid utilization may perhaps reduce the Vitality acquired from carbohydrates, even further lowering the lactate/proton output, or lactic acidosis. In addition, circulating and intramuscular website buffering capacities are improved by way of habitual exercise increasing proteins, amino acids, and phosphate [62–64]. Peripheral circulation is likewise enhanced by means of vasodilation brought on for a physiological adaptation to training [65], which even more facilitates the proton washout. In particular There's evidence suggesting that excretion of protons from your cytosol towards the extracellular space or into circulation by using transporters Found to the plasma membrane contributes on the prevention of intracellular acidosis.

Excessively higher and very low pHs could be harmful for the use of drinking water. High pH brings about a bitter flavor, drinking water pipes and h2o-using appliances turn into encrusted with deposits, and it depresses the effectiveness on the disinfection of chlorine, thus leading to the necessity For added chlorine when pH is higher. Very low-pH h2o will corrode or dissolve metals along with other substances.

The central chemoreceptors mail their details to your respiratory centers while in the medulla oblongata and pons of your brainstem.[12] The respiratory centres then establish the standard charge of air flow of your alveoli in the lungs, to help keep the PCO2 during the arterial blood continuous. The respiratory Heart does so by using motor neurons which activate the muscles of respiration (in particular, the diaphragm).

The kidneys enable Regulate acid-base balance by excreting hydrogen ions and producing bicarbonate that helps preserve blood plasma pH within a traditional array. Protein buffer programs operate predominantly within cells.

Each organ process in the body relies on pH balance. But your lungs and kidneys function to control it.‌

A very powerful pH buffer procedure in the blood entails carbonic acid (a weak acid formed from your carbon dioxide dissolved in blood) and bicarbonate ions (the corresponding weak foundation).
